Original Description
John Hervey Oswald’s Spring Time, The Gravel Pits, Burnham is a vibrant celebration of nature’s renewal, capturing the lush, verdant essence of an English spring. The painting depicts a serene landscape dotted with gravel pits, their reflective surfaces subtly mirroring the soft clouds overhead. Oswald’s impressionistic brushwork infuses the scene with movement, as delicate dapples of sunlight dance across the foliage, evoking a sense of warmth and tranquility. Historically, this work reflects the late 19th to early 20th-century British landscape tradition, blending Romanticism’s emotional depth with the looser, more dynamic techniques of Impressionism. Though not as widely recognized as Turner or Constable, Oswald’s contribution lies in his ability to infuse modest rural scenes with lyrical beauty, making Spring Time a charming yet historically nuanced piece in the canon of British landscape art.
